UPDATE 3-Tennis-Qatar Open men's singles results

Jan 8 (Reuters) - Qatar Open men's singles quarter-final results on Thursday. (prefix denotes seeding, * new result) * 3-Andy Murray (Britain) beat Sergiy Stakhovsky (Ukraine) 6-4 6-2 2-Roger Federer (Switzerland) beat 8-Philipp Kohlschreiber (Germany) 6-2 7-6(6) 5-Gael Monfils (France) beat 1-Rafael Nadal (Spain) 6-4 6-4 4-Andy Roddick (U.S.) beat Victor Hanescu (Romania) 6-3 6-2

Top-Ranked Nadal Loses in Qatar Open Quarterfinals

DOHA, Qatar -- Top-ranked Rafael Nadal was eliminated from the Qatar Open on Thursday, losing to Gael Monfils of France 6-4, 6-4 in the quarterfinals.

+Vote!

Top-ranked Nadal loses to Monfils in Qatar Open quarterfinals

Nadal, who cruised through his first two matches of the season-opening event, was broken twice in the first set and once in the second. He finished with only 10 winners, while Monfils had 35.

Roddick cruises past Hanescu into Qatar semis

Andy Roddick defeated unseeded Victor Hanescu of Romania 6-3, 6-2 Thursday to reach the semifinals of the Qatar Open.
